Job Description :
Senior UX/UI Designer
Are you a bold, creative thinker who loves solving problems through innovative technology solutions? Are you passionate about customer strategy, digital design, and creating seamless experiences across platforms? We are seeking a motivated design enthusiast to join our growing team at Sallie Mae. As we transform from a traditional student loan provider into a comprehensive education services company, you'll play an essential role in designing digital experiences that support students throughout their entire education journey from planning for college and applying for financial aid, to managing finances during school, and achieving success after graduation.
In this role, you'll be responsible for creating user-centered experiences across our consumer-facing digital touchpoints, including web, mobile, tablet, and app experiences. You'll work as part of a cross-functional team, collaborating closely with business stakeholders, content strategists, copywriters, researchers, and development teams to bring innovative solutions to life.
Work you'll do Product Design & Experience Development
- Lead design efforts on projects from concept to implementation, taking full ownership of work throughout the process
- Create user-centered experiences grounded in research insights, competitive analysis, and UX best practices
- Develop design artifacts including journey maps, wireframes, user flows, interactive prototypes, and high-fidelity mockups
- Deliver detailed design specifications and documentation for development teams
- Work closely with developers to ensure designs are implemented according to specifications
- Provide a voice for customers within the Sallie Mae team, advocating for user needs
Design System & Standards
- Contribute to and enhance our internal design system library within Figma
- Help maintain design consistency across products and experiences
- Document patterns and component guidelines for team use
- Deliver detailed design specifications and documentation for development teams
- Apply systematic thinking to complex design problems
Research & Strategy
- Conduct competitive analysis and stay updated on industry best practices
- Identify opportunities to improve customer/consumer experiences
- Support heuristic evaluations, A/B testing, and design validation
- Participate in business walkthroughs and stakeholder interviews
Collaboration & Communication
Collaborate with our research team to implement insights into design solutions
Partner with content strategists and copywriters to create cohesive experiences
Present design solutions to stakeholders and executives with clear rationale
Communicate effectively with both technical and non-technical audiences
Facilitate high-level strategic decisions with buy-in from multiple disciplines
Qualifications Required
Bachelor's degree or equivalent work experience
5+ years of experience in user experience design, interaction design, UI design, and/or digital product design
Proficiency in Figma and Adobe Creative Suite
Strong portfolio demonstrating experience designing complex systems across multiple platforms
Excellence in visual design with an understanding of design principles and accessibility standards
Experience documenting and annotating complex interactions for development teams
Excellent written, presentation, and verbal communication skills
Ability to work collaboratively across disciplines and organizational levels
Self-starter with strong project management skills who delivers work on time
Growth mindset with a willingness to learn new tools and approaches
Nice to Have
Experience in financial services or education technology
Knowledge of design thinking methodologies
Understanding of agile development processes
Background in conversion optimization and/or e-commerce
